Freedom
It is the soldier, not the reporter, who gave us our freedom of press.  It is the soldier, not the poet, who gave us our freedom of speech.  It is the soldier, not the campus organizer, who gave us our freedom to demonstrate.  It is the soldier, who salutes the flag, who serves others with respect for the flag, and who's coffin is draped by the flag, who allows the protestor to burn the flag.
